Mumbai, India – October 01, 2014 –Cellulosic ethanol is an alternate form of fuel that is produced from the inedible parts of plants. At a time when the global fuel crisis is at an all-time high and the fuel reserve is estimated to deplete completely in the near future, a lot of emphasis is being given on the production of alternate sources of energy. Cellulosic ethanol is a step in that direction, and attempts are being taken to commercialize the product. Cellulosic ethanol industry is being backed by the governments in many of the developed countries as it has certain advantages in production over the other forms of alternate fuel. The abundance of raw material is the biggest advantage that cellulosic ethanol industry enjoys.

Key market players
Some of the major companies in the cellulosic ethanol industry are Abengoa, POET, and Iogen. These companies are setting up refineries that can commercially produce cellulosic ethanol. Novozymes, DuPont, Dyadic and Diversa are some major enzyme producing companies that are closely monitoring the market and are expected to invest in the industry in the near future. While the market is still in a nascent stage, it has potential for further growth in future.

Funding and current scenario
USA sees cellulosic ethanol as a major solution to the fossil fuel crisis and the US government is heavily investing in it, both in research and in the attempts at commercialization of the product. Apart from USA, Brazil is also considering cellulosic ethanol as a suitable alternative to traditional fuel and attempts are being made to further the growth of the industry in Brazil. Currently, North America has the biggest market for cellulosic ethanol industry. The market is being driven by various factors like continuous research and development, easy availability of biomass, and reduction in the price of enzymes.
